Product Description
The NodeMCU ESP8266 V3 is a popular open-source development board centered around the ESP8266 Wi-Fi SoC. Equipped with the CH340 USB-to-Serial converter, it eliminates the need for a separate adapter, enabling easy connection to your computer for programming and debugging. The board comes with factory-installed Lua firmware, which lets you quickly start building IoT applications using Lua scripting. It also supports development in Arduino IDE, MicroPython, and platform-IO.
With built-in Wi-Fi connectivity, multiple GPIO pins, ADC, PWM, I2C, and SPI interfaces, this board is ideal for connected embedded projects, remote sensors, home automation systems, cloud-enabled devices, and web-based control dashboards.
Key Features
Based on ESP8266 Wi-Fi System-on-Chip
Built-in CH340 USB-to-Serial converter
Onboard Wi-Fi antenna
Lua firmware pre-installed (optional Arduino/MicroPython)
Multiple GPIOs with ADC, PWM, I2C, SPI
Easy USB connection for power & programming
Breadboard-friendly form factor
Package Includes
1 × NodeMCU ESP8266 V3 Wi-Fi Dev. Board (USB cable may vary)
Technical Specifications
Parameter | Specification |
MCU | ESP8266 Wi-Fi SoC |
USB Interface | CH340 USB-to-Serial |
Wi-Fi | 802.11 b/g/n |
GPIO | Multiple GPIOs with I2C, SPI, PWM, ADC |
Operating Voltage | 3.3V |
Flash Memory | Typically 4 MB |
Protocol Support | TCP/IP, HTTP, MQTT |
Development Support | Arduino IDE, Lua, MicroPython |
Dimensions | ~49 × 26 mm |
Applications
IoT Wi-Fi sensor nodes
Home automation controllers
Remote monitoring systems
Web server on microcontroller
Smart switches & relays
Cloud-connected embedded projects



